My dog ate eggshells and has diarrhea. Should I be concerned?

Likely the eggshells are the cause of Luke's diarrhea. I wouldn't be too worried just yet, and I can give you a home remedy to try to see if that helps. Withhold food for 12-24 hours, then feed a bland diet of boiled white meat chicken and white rice in small amounts several times a day for a couple of days. Then slowly add back in his normal diet. Should the diarrhea continue on the bland diet, Luke starts vomiting, he stops drinking water, starts vomiting water, or becomes very lethargic, then I would be worried and have him seen by a vet.
